Quake 2 Lithium II Mod nickname format string

quake-nickname-format-string (22013) The risk level is classified as MediumMedium Risk

Description:

id Software's Quake is vulnerable to a format string attack caused by a vulnerability when processing nicknames. A remote attacker could send specially-crafted nicknames to execute arbitrary code on the system.

Platforms Affected:

  • id Software, Quake 2 Lithium II Mod 1.24 and prior

Remedy:

No remedy available as of July 4, 2009.

Consequences:

Gain Access

  • CVE-2005-2774: Format string vulnerability in Lithium II mod 1.24 for Quake 2 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(server crash) and possibly execute arbitrary code via format string specifiers in the nickname.
